-
[置顶]软件接口设计怎么做?前后端分离软件接口设计思路
本文关于软件接口设计怎么做?前后端分离软件接口设计思路。好的系统架构离不开好的接口设计,因此,真正懂接口设计的人往往是软件设计队伍中的稀缺型人才。为什么在接口制定标准中说:一流的企业做标准,二流的企业...
-
[置顶]接口管理如何做?接口实现版本管理的意义和最佳方法
本文关于接口管理如何做?接口实现版本管理的意义和最佳方法。API版本管理的重要性不言而喻,对于API的设计者和使用者而言,版本管理都有着非常重要的意义。下面会从WEB API 版本管理的角度提供几种常...
-
[置顶]实现API管理系统的关键
下面将通过几个关键词的形式说明API管理的重要性和未来的实现方式。1.生命周期管理在整个API生命周期中更深入地集成所有工具将进一步提高生命周期循环的速度,而且更重要的是提供满足消费者需求的API。这...
-
Java实现飞机大战
Java实现飞机大战目录前言主要设计功能截图代码实现启动类玩家飞机总结前言《飞机大战-II》是一款融合了街机、竞技等多种元素的经典射击手游。华丽精致的游戏画面,超炫带感的技能特效,超火爆画面让你肾上腺...
-
python设计模式(Python设计模式(第2版))
python设计模式(Python设计模式(第2版))def __delattr__(self, name): """ Remove non-slot field attribute....
-
Java设计模式七大原则之开闭原则详解
Java设计模式七大原则之开闭原则详解目录定义案例需求方案一执行结果方案二执行结果对比分析总结定义开闭原则( Open Close Principle ),又称为OCP原则,即一个软件实体如类,模块和...
-
numpy矩阵的运算1(numpy中矩阵运算)
numpy矩阵的运算1(numpy中矩阵运算)让我们从一个脚本开始了解相应的计算以及表示形式 :import numpy as npa=np.array([10,20,30,40]) # arra...
-
Numpy的矩阵array分割(numpy multiarray)
Numpy的矩阵array分割(numpy multiarray)创建数据首先 import 模块import numpy as np建立3行4列的ArrayA = np.arange(12)...
-
Java实现顺序表和链表结构
Java实现顺序表和链表结构目录前言:顺序表定义:实现方法:代码实现:链表定义:分类:实现方法:代码实现:顺序表 & 链表总结前言:线性表(linear list)是n个具有相同特性的数据元素...
-
并发与并行的区别---python(并发与并行的区别是什么)
并发与并行的区别---python(并发与并行的区别是什么)并发与并行的区别Erlang 之父 Joe Armstrong 用一张5岁小孩都能看懂的图解释了并发与并行的区别并发是两个队列交替使用一台咖...
-
python装饰器保留原有函数名称和属性functools.wraps()
python装饰器保留原有函数名称和属性functools.wraps()# python装饰器在实现的时候,被装饰后的函数其实已经是另外一个函数了(函数名等函数属性会发生改变),为了不影响,pyth...
-
python Apscheduler持久化
python Apscheduler持久化from pytz import utcfrom apscheduler.schedulers.background import BackgroundSch...
-
python枚举之Enum模块(枚举类型enum用法)
python枚举之Enum模块(枚举类型enum用法)枚举是与多个唯一常量值绑定的一组符号(即成员)。枚举中的成员可以进行身份比较,并且枚举自身也可迭代。枚举成员名称建议使用大写字母# 示例from...